MySQL是一個流行的開源關系型數據庫管理系統。它擁有可擴展性和高可靠性,并且在各種不同的應用程序中得到廣泛使用。由于其廣泛性,許多開發者都在尋找一種能夠更輕松使用的MySQL包裝。接下來我們將介紹一些流行的MySQL包裝。
PDO
try{ $pdo = new PDO('mysql:host=host;dbname=db', 'user', 'pass'); }catch(PDOException $e){ echo $e->getMessage(); }
PDO是PHP的一個輕量級數據庫抽象接口。它允許開發人員使用同樣的API連接不同的數據庫,包括MySQL、PostgreSQL和Oracle等等。使用PDO連接MySQL,你可以避免SQL注入攻擊,而且還能夠提高代碼的可讀性和可維護性。
MySQLi
mysqli_report(MYSQLI_REPORT_ERROR | MYSQLI_REPORT_STRICT); try{ $mysqli = new mysqli('host', 'user', 'pass', 'db'); }catch(mysqli_sql_exception $e){ echo $e->getMessage(); }
MySQLi是一個支持MySQL協議的PHP擴展庫。它提供了比PHP舊版MySQL擴展庫更多的功能,例如面向對象的接口、事務處理、預處理語句等等。使用MySQLi連接MySQL,可以輕松使用數據庫特性,而且還能夠更快速地執行查詢。
Medoo
require_once 'Medoo.php'; $database = new Medoo([ 'database_type' =>'mysql', 'server' =>'host', 'username' =>'user', 'password' =>'pass', 'database_name' =>'db' ]);
Medoo是一個小巧靈活的PHP數據庫框架。它提供了靈活的API和ORM,允許開發者通過對象和數組的方式來進行數據庫操作。使用Medoo可以輕松地實現數據的讀寫和查詢操作,而且還可以方便地進行數據過濾和其他的安全措施。
以上是一些流行的MySQL包裝。每個包裝都有自己的優點和缺點,使用者可以根據自己的需求選擇適合自己的包裝。希望本文可以幫助到大家更好的使用MySQL!
上一篇python 拖入即顯示
下一篇html崩毀代碼